Am I allowed to take communion at a non-Catholic church if I’m in the RCIA program because I have not taken communion for awhile and would like to but since I can’t in the Eucharist until I’m confirmed, I NEED to take A communion!
Dear Paris,
You have to ask yourself why you are in the RCIA. Do you believe that the Catholic Church is the Church founded by Jesus and speaks with His aurthority or not?
If so, then you need to know that the Catholic Church does not recongnize Holy Communion in Protestant churches as valid. Many Protestants don’t either. For them it is merely a symbol.
If you want to be a Catholic and are preparing to be one, then you need to behave as a committed Catholic and not persue an invalid Eucharist anywhere else.
